Brighton is buzzing with pride as University of Brighton student Josh Davis has been honoured with the Most Promising Industrial Placement award from the Civil Engineering Contractors Association (CECA). This accolade, celebrated at a grand ceremony in London, recognises Josh’s exceptional performance during his year-long placement at the Port of Dover with Jackson Civil Engineering.
Josh, who is pursuing a Master of Engineering degree, stood out among his peers with his remarkable initiative, mentoring skills, and ability to inspire fellow colleagues. His drive and adaptability were key attributes that impressed the judges, marking him as a future leader in the civil engineering sector. It’s no small feat to be recognised in such a competitive field, and Josh’s achievement is a testament to the vibrant talent emerging from Brighton.
The CECA Southern Awards are a prestigious annual event that highlights exceptional performance in the industry. Josh’s award, sponsored by Murphy, came with an inscribed trophy and a £500 cheque, a fitting recognition of his hard work and dedication.
